Overview

Pre-service learning experiences and preparation are key to the way geography is taught now and in the future. We want to hear more about what is happening in the field and identify ways that NCGE can better support geography education in partnership with methods instructors.

The goal of the conversation is to share best practices and accessible resources and to identify trends, opportunities, and needs. What texts, resources, and learning experiences have methods instructors found to be most useful? What prior knowledge, questions, and interests do pre-service teachers have that creates opportunities or challenges in preparing them to teach geography? What kinds of resources would be helpful to have available in a methods course? How does geography fit into your overall approach to preparing teachers to teach all of the social studies disciplines?
